python如何拆分excel,Python 拆分 Excel 文件方法

原创
ithorizon 8个月前 (09-25) 阅读数 44 #Python

Python中可以使用pandas库来拆分Excel文件,以下是一个简单的示例,展示如何使用pandas来拆分Excel文件:

1、导入必要的库,如pandas。

2、读取Excel文件到DataFrame。

3、选择需要拆分的列。

4、使用groupby方法对选定的列进行分组。

5、对每个分组应用需要的操作,例如计算平均值、中位数等。

6、打印结果。

假设我们有一个包含学生成绩的Excel文件,我们需要按照课程名称对成绩进行拆分,我们需要读取Excel文件:

import pandas as pd
读取Excel文件
df = pd.read_excel('student_scores.xlsx')

我们选择需要拆分的列,即课程名称和对应的成绩:

选择需要拆分的列
split_columns = df[['course_name', 'score']]

我们使用groupby方法对选定的列进行分组,并计算每个课程的平均成绩:

按照课程名称分组并计算平均成绩
average_scores = split_columns.groupby('course_name').mean().reset_index()

我们打印结果:

打印结果
print("每个课程的平均成绩如下:")
print(average_scores)

通过以上步骤,我们可以使用pandas库轻松地拆分Excel文件,并对每个分组应用需要的操作。



热门